Fish & Chips Restaurants in Cromford
Show restaurants on map
4.4
Menu
Table booking
4.4
Menu
Table booking
City: Cromford, Market Place, Cromford I-DE4 3QE, United Kingdom
Outdoor Seating, Wifi, Television, Wheelchair Accessible
4.5
Menu
4.5
Menu
City: Cromford, Cromford Hill, Cromford I-, United Kingdom
"Wow wow is everything we can say - for a small fish and chips shop her eating is incredible. we are used to the 'knock off' things we come back to hom..."
Feedback
These reviews refer only to the mentioned ingredients.